Starting On
25 May 2026
Ends On
01 Jun 2026
Vacation Nights
7 Nights
Departure From
Seattle
MSC Poesia
by MSC Cruises
Starting On
25 May 2026
Ends On
29 May 2026
Vacation Nights
4 Nights
Departure From
Port Canaveral
Carnival Glory
by Carnival Cruise Line
Starting On
25 May 2026
Ends On
07 Jun 2026
Vacation Nights
13 Nights
Departure From
Fairbanks
Westerdam
by Holland America Line
Starting On
25 May 2026
Ends On
01 Jun 2026
Vacation Nights
7 Nights
Departure From
Seattle
Anthem of the Seas
by Royal Caribbean International
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Messina
MSC World Europa
by MSC Cruises
Starting On
26 May 2026
Ends On
07 Jun 2026
Vacation Nights
12 Nights
Departure From
Incheon
Celebrity Millennium
by Celebrity Cruises
Starting On
26 May 2026
Ends On
03 Jun 2026
Vacation Nights
8 Nights
Departure From
Bucharest
Emerald Star
by Emerald Cruises
Starting On
26 May 2026
Ends On
10 Jun 2026
Vacation Nights
15 Nights
Departure From
Bucharest
Emerald Star
by Emerald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Livorno
MSC Splendida
by MSC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Civitavecchia
Enchanted Princess
by Princess Cruises
Starting On
26 May 2026
Ends On
09 Jun 2026
Vacation Nights
14 Nights
Departure From
Civitavecchia
Enchanted Princess
by Princess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Barcelona
Azamara Journey
by Azamara
Starting On
26 May 2026
Ends On
06 Jun 2026
Vacation Nights
11 Nights
Departure From
Anchorage
Koningsdam
by Holland America Line
Starting On
26 May 2026
Ends On
05 Jun 2026
Vacation Nights
10 Nights
Departure From
Prague
Emerald Destiny
by Emerald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Seattle
Carnival Spirit
by Carnival Cruise Line
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Piraeus
MSC Sinfonia
by MSC Cruises
Starting On
26 May 2026
Ends On
05 Jun 2026
Vacation Nights
10 Nights
Departure From
Málaga
MSC Opera
by MSC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Palma de Mallorca
Marella Discovery 2
by Marella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Genoa
MSC Musica
by MSC Cruises
Starting On
26 May 2026
Ends On
02 Jun 2026
Vacation Nights
7 Nights
Departure From
Civitavecchia
MSC Orchestra
by MSC Cruises
Fill in your details and one of our team members will get in touch shortly to help you find the best cruise deals, answer your queries, and guide you every step of the way – with no pressure to book.